Tommy Chong at Hash Bash: 'All Pot Use Is Medical'

Tommy Chong at the 44th Annual Hash Bash. (Photo by Nicole Hester/mlive.com)

Tommy Chong lit up Hash Bash in Ann Arbor on Sat., Apr. 4. He addressed the throng on the University of Michigan campus...

'I've been to a bunch of these Hash Bashes. I don't remember them, but peoples said I was here. As you know I got busted for selling bongs a few years ago. It gave me the kind of publicity that now when I start my bong company up again it will be worldwide known. I was supposed to go to Washington, DC to help lobby, but I got disinvited because of my reputation. I don't blame them, because I really have one message for the government of the United States: that is, to decriminalize pot use and reschedule it to Schedule 2, and then get the fuck out of the way. That's all we need. We don't need to be told how to grow it, how to smoke it, how to sell it, who to give it to, because the greatest thing about the weed is that it is medicine. All pot use is medical use.'
